Hyundai will showcase its all-new, sixth generation Elantra at the upcoming Auto Expo next month. The new Elantra, called the Avante in South Korea was unveiled in September 2015 at Hyundai’s Global R&D Center in Namyang, South Korea where the car has been engineered and designed.
With the new Elantra’s design revolving around Hyundai’s Fluidic Sculpture design philosophy, the refreshed mid-size sedan maintains its predecessor’s familiar silhouette. However, the most of the character lines are defined better, while the surfaces get tauter. The interiors are all-new as well, while entertainment duties are handled by a premium Harman audio system with eight speakers.
The all-new Elantra is available with a choice of two diesel engines – 1.6 VGT, 1.6 GDi, and one petrol engine – 2.0 MPi Atkinson for the Korean market. Transmission options include a six-speed automatic, a six-speed manual, and a seven-speed DCT (Double Clutch Transmission), with the latter available only for the diesel 1.6 VGT.

Apart from the Elantra, Hyundai will be unveiling its Tucson global SUV and showcase its global products like the its high performance sub-brand N, and the all-new global luxury brand ‘Genesis’. The Eon face-lift is also expected to join forces.
